Inspired Highland fancy chances of making cup progress

-

Highland will be inspired by their opening-round win against Aberdeen Grammar tomorrow when they travel to Whitecraig­s in the second round of the BT National League Cup.

The Inverness outfit produced a shock result in August when they recorded a 34-27 victory against National 1 side Grammar, who are two divisions above them.

The Canal Park men are aiming to claim another scalp when they travel to Newton Mearns this weekend to face a struggling side sitting bottom of National 2.

With Whitecraig­s’ only win of the season coming back in September, High- land head coach Davie Carson hopes his side can secure a place in round three. He said: “It seems like it was almost a season ago since we played Grammar, it has certainly been an awful long time.

“Going to Glasgow is a good trip and a good match to look forward to. They have not had a great season and they didn’t have a great season last year, either. It’s the type of game we want to get into quite early as they are lacking confidence.

“We don’t want to let them get any confidence by scoring early on, so hopefully we can work away at them.

“We have to try and continue that against Whitecraig­s and if we do there’s no reason why we can’t go through to the next round of the cup.”

Carson is without wingers Mike Gordon and Craig Findlater, with Steven Rutledge and Magnus Henry set to deputise, while Sean Blair will return to the bench following a shoulder injury.

Tomorrow’s match breaks up a spell of four weeks between National 3 matches due to the Autumn Tests and Carson added: “The timing is perfect for us. We will have another week off after this so it falls right in the middle, which means we are not idle for too long.” l There are two Caledonia League games this weekend. Garioch take on Highland 2nds at Canal Park in Caley 2, while, in Caley 3 North, Aberdeen Wanderers 2nds entertain Aberdeensh­ire 2nds at Groats Road.
